Project

General

Profile

Toomas Soome's activity

From 2019-07-16 to 2019-08-14

2019-08-14

08:32 PM illumos gate Bug #11555: gptzfsboot: boot prompt is not refreshed on device change
Testing done: enter alternate be path on boot: prompt and witness the prompt change. dataset name with colons is also... Toomas Soome
08:30 PM illumos gate Bug #11555 (Closed): gptzfsboot: boot prompt is not refreshed on device change
We need to update boot_device. Also dataset name may contain colon, so we need to use strrchr(). Toomas Soome

2019-08-13

10:36 AM illumos gate Bug #11549 (Closed): loader: smatch error: efi_cons_cursor(): uninitialized symbol 'row' and 'col'
Got errors from smatch:... Toomas Soome

2019-08-12

07:24 PM illumos gate Bug #11523: i86pc: dboot_startkern.c:2046: error: comparison between pointer and integer
Tested by build+install+boot cycle. Toomas Soome

2019-08-09

03:09 PM illumos gate Bug #11539 (In Progress): dboot: build errors with gcc9
Errors while building with gcc 9:... Toomas Soome
02:29 PM illumos gate Bug #11538 (In Progress): i86pc: unix should always build dboot as 32-bit
The i86pc/Makefile.rules is telling us:... Toomas Soome
02:05 PM illumos gate Bug #11537 (Closed): loader: i386 build is missing -m32 sometimes
The .S sources need CCASFLAGS, not ASFLAGS.
Tested /discovered/ with gcc 9 build, where compiler is producing 64-b...
Toomas Soome
07:50 AM illumos gate Bug #11536 (In Progress): tools/make: getmem() should take size_t
We can not allocate negative amount of memory. Toomas Soome
07:47 AM illumos gate Bug #11535 (In Progress): tools/make: amd64 arch is not supported
use __x86 to detect i386/amd64 arch. Toomas Soome
07:44 AM illumos gate Bug #11534 (In Progress): tools/make: remove sys_nerr
sys_nerr is available for 32-bit binaries only, instead check errno after syserror() call. Toomas Soome
07:41 AM illumos gate Bug #11533 (In Progress): tools/make: gcc9 build errors
Build errors with gcc9:... Toomas Soome
07:28 AM illumos gate Feature #11532 (Closed): Makefile.master: add gcc9 support flags
Add -_gcc9 flags based on ones we have for gcc8. Toomas Soome
06:57 AM illumos gate Bug #11531 (In Progress): tools/make should set NATIVE_CCFLAGS
We are building tools/make to run it as native binary, but c++ code is not built with NATIVE_CCFLAGS (inconsistent wi... Toomas Soome

2019-08-06

07:28 PM illumos gate Bug #11516: loader.efi: replace HandleProtocol() with OpenProtocol()
Commited also as https://svnweb.freebsd.org/base?view=revision&revision=350654 Toomas Soome
07:07 PM illumos gate Feature #10166: loader: support com.delphix:removing
Testing done: I did add printf to get segment index:... Toomas Soome
03:15 PM illumos gate Bug #11431: sort: NULL pointer errors
Test case with dtrace:... Toomas Soome
11:00 AM illumos gate Bug #11523 (Closed): i86pc: dboot_startkern.c:2046: error: comparison between pointer and integer
NULL pointer errors:... Toomas Soome

2019-08-04

08:01 PM illumos gate Bug #11517 (In Progress): loader.efi: efipart should be more careful about constructing block device lists
Toomas Soome
07:56 PM illumos gate Bug #11517 (In Progress): loader.efi: efipart should be more careful about constructing block device lists
The cd handles should be collected as list of partitions. Some systems also provide base name for block device (like ... Toomas Soome
06:12 PM illumos gate Bug #11516 (Closed): loader.efi: replace HandleProtocol() with OpenProtocol()
The HandleProtocol() is deprecated interface and we should use OpenProtocol() instead. Moreover, in some firmware imp... Toomas Soome

2019-08-01

04:46 PM illumos gate Bug #11442: truss: NULL pointer errors
Testing done: have built binaries from master and patch branches and run wsdiff.... Toomas Soome

2019-07-31

11:29 AM illumos gate Bug #11510 (Closed): stmsboot: stmsboot_util -D option validation is broken
1. We allocate memory chunk with size MAXMODCONFNAME, but then we do copy data into it by strlen(optarg), replace bco... Toomas Soome

2019-07-28

10:23 AM illumos gate Bug #11502 (Closed): installboot: find_multiboot() does crash with small files
... Toomas Soome

2019-07-16

08:05 PM illumos gate Bug #11475 (Closed): gptzfsboot: update parsing the option switches
Update option parsing to use standard functions. Update gptzfsboot manual to include description of some common optio... Toomas Soome
 

Also available in: Atom